How to teach English language students with drama - for professional English language teachers.

This book covers the excitng sector of teaching English language students using drama, plays and with theatre techniques.

The book covers a wide range of subjects for teachers including how to plan class work, choosing appropriate texts, working with students with theatrical techniques, modifying dialogue and lines for different levels of student, stage management, and how these all work together to improve language appreciation and learning; using classic plays, suggested characters; resources beyond the textbook; using stories, songs, games, etc.
